why now?

The Millennium Commission awarded £2.7 billion of Lottery money for projects to mark the new millennium.

A decade later, this investment has had a huge economic and social impact and created a legacy that has changed the face of the nation.

Now is the perfect time to celebrate the success of these projects and to have a public debate on how Lottery money should be used to have a lasting impact in the future.

You made The Big Decision

In October 2011 BIG and Channel 4 asked the UK public to decide on the five themes that best represent their priorities for Lottery funding over the next decade.

BIG is now looking to find five inspirational projects across the UK, each receiving up to £2 million from our Millennium Now programme. The winning projects will be filmed for a five-part series on Channel 4.

Big Lottery FundIn 2006 the work of the Millennium Commission was taken over by the Big Lottery Fund.

BIG has carried on the legacy of the millennium by funding projects that improve the quality of people’s lives and the places where we live.
